On February 6, 2025, Bitcoin spot ETFs saw a net outflow of $434.1 million, while Ethereum ETFs experienced $80.8 million in withdrawals. These outflows reflect ongoing investor anxiety and broader market instability in the digital asset sector. The outflows are part of a broader trend of reduced investor demand for crypto ETFs, following a period of heightened volatility.
